Kim Clijsters’ first grand slam match in eight years ended in heartbreak for the player and fans around the world.
It was almost a dream grand slam comeback for Kim Clijsters, but the Belgian’s US Open first round match ultimately ended in heartbreak.
The three-time champion powered her way to an early lead but couldn’t hold it, with Russian Ekaterina Alexandrova completing a thrilling come-from-behind victory.
